Output 6f62ec971c9a8d6a0dd68385eaea8ab469ca3a8a00520317304c42c67b516be8:4

value
1770950000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0d8f966fc18069627b1a568f81c93eada0c76d2c OP_EQUAL
address
32viigW4mqZmDCHv63vWmg3bJh48hZxj9b
transaction
6f62ec971c9a8d6a0dd68385eaea8ab469ca3a8a00520317304c42c67b516be8
spent
true